Original Description
Marc Antonio Franceschini's Omnia Vincit Amor (Love Conquers All) is a luminous Baroque masterpiece that radiates elegance and mythological grandeur. Painted around 1695–1700, the work depicts Cupid, the god of love, triumphantly presiding over a celestial gathering of deities, his delicate wings and playful demeanor contrasting with the rich, dynamic composition. Franceschini, a leading figure of the Bolognese School, employs soft pastel hues and flowing drapery to create a dreamlike harmony, blending classical idealism with Baroque theatricality. As a pupil of Carlo Cignani, he inherited a refined yet expressive style, making this painting a quintessential example of late 17th-century Italian decorative art. While less widely known than Caravaggio or Rubens, Franceschini’s works were highly sought after by European aristocracy, and Omnia Vincit Amor exemplifies his skill in merging allegory with grace—a bridge between High Baroque and the emerging Rococo sensibilities. Its poetic symbolism and technical precision secure its place in art history as a testament to love’s timeless allure.
